Studies and Analysis Support – OSD

Abstract

The OUSD(P&R)'s Studies and Analysis Support program serves to leverage specialized expertise and critical capabilities designed to help meet varied research, study, and analytical support needs in the manpower, personnel, human capital, force readiness, training, education, resiliency, and health services portfolio. This funding supports intellectually rigorous, relevant and timely assessment of policies, programs, and procedures across the personnel and readiness enterprise. Funded research, studies, program evaluations, surveys, and analysis support P&R roles in executing the National Defense Strategy in a proactive and forward leaning posture, focusing on a strategic programmatic and policy framework for the future. Funding is leveraged to address key, strategic, and long-term challenges facing the Department, and include targeted assessments to support program evaluation and efficacy. It also encompasses comprehensive research and complex exploration to support data driven decision-making and critical analysis to develop needed evidentiary bases for policy development or modification.

Change Summary Explanation
The FY 2022 funding request was reduced by $0.490 million to account for the availability of prior year execution balances.
